We recently stayed for one night last week in a family room - or rather two connecting rooms with a bathroom, positioned on the top floor of the main building overlooking the river. What a view! Yes, the style of the bedrooms is rather dated - public spaces appear to have been more spruced up. However, the warm welcome from all the staff we encountered and the delightful terrace, open for a drink at any time we needed, made up for the lack of modern decor. Parking was within the cave opposite at a rather pricy 15 euros, however we were very willing to pay for the convenience. Unlike another reviewer, I was able to access my car any time I needed to retrieve items I had left there. Thank you - we would return if we were in the area again.
